Making An Entranceby 3DsArcherComment: I honestly don't care too much for this image but I think it is a direct result of the lighting. Outdoor shots are impossible to control in that respect - all you can do is wait around and see if it gets better. Sometimes though, you have to make due with what you've got. For an action shot its pretty good - your timing is excellent. Think maybe a slighter tighter crop would help, maybe eliminating the duck to the far left and the duck butt at the bottom. That kind of crop would put more emphasis on the splash rather than the empty space in the middle of the image. A decent attempt at a bird shot, a great stop action shot. Nestingby sbridgwaterComment: Honestly, this image is not in focus, even for a silhouette. There is potential here, but I think reshooting with a tripod or a higher ISO would greatly improve the image. Also, size is an issue - if you could recrop some of the bottom out and make it bigger I'm sure it would open up the image. Right now, with all the black and the funky frame it seems a little claustrophobic to me. Good luck in the challenge! |
